In early February, I did the Nike Chosen Event at Heavenly and took first place for the ladies! The set-up was huge and unforgettable! The guys put on an awesome show and I was happy to say that I hit such a monsterous jump and had a lot of fun doing it!
Next, I went to the Dew Tour Championships at Snow Basin, UT where I podiumed 3rd next to Spencer Obrien & Enni Rukajarvi! That was a huge accomplishment and really motivated me to step it up this season.
Then I went to the Grand Prix, final stop in Mammoth which I have never attended before. The course was absolutely HUGE and I was honestly terrified when I had showed up. My goal for myself, was to step up to the biggest course I had ever see - the result? I WON!!! I couldn't believe it!
I finished off my slopestyle event season at the Burton US Open, where I again was super super excited to have made it into Finals and place 6th/
